I would try a packet first if I were you - there are very many fake tobacco products around (really!) and they pop up in all sorts of places.

Went back to the UK recently (for the first time in over 10 years). Over here the cigs are cheap enough but back then I smoked rollies. So I took half a dozen of the green Cat brand with me. If I can remember back that far (!) this has a similar gob-squish to Old Holborn. Green Cat (don't get the yellow - for some reason it's menthol) is strong but not at all harsh. I like it.

A lot of the 7-11s and Family Marts keep it, plus the mom n pop shops. And at 20 baht a tin (including papers) it's gotta be worth a try!

The local (Thai) tobacco I have found to be too strong, like old holborn and drum. Many years ago I had a Thai friend who would bring some down from Chang Mai for me. Wholesale blocks, 1kg for 60 Baht. Sadly he passed away a few years back. Anyway, while I was in my local mom and pop store last year I noticed a brand I had not tried before so I got a packet and it was fine, a bit dry but very mild. Earlier this year I couldn't find golden virginia anywhere in Lamai so I started smoking the one I had found, I have not gone back to g. virginia since. The new brand is 5 Baht for what seems to be between 15-20gm in a pack while g. virginia was 260 Baht for 50gm. I suggest the OP and anyone else who smokes golden virginia give it a try as at worst you only stand to lose 5 Baht. It also comes with a packet of papers which I don't use as they are too thick.
